-- | Zyre provides reliable group messaging over local area networks. It has these key characteristics:
--
-- * Zyre needs no administration or configuration.
-- * Peers may join and leave the network at any time.
-- * Peers talk to each other without any central brokers or servers.
-- * Peers can talk directly to each other.
-- * Peers can join groups, and then talk to groups.
-- * Zyre is reliable, and loses no messages even when the network is heavily loaded.
-- * Zyre is fast and has low latency, requiring no consensus protocols.
-- * Zyre is designed for WiFi networks, yet also works well on Ethernet networks.
-- * Time for a new peer to join a network is about one second.
--
-- Typical use cases for Zyre are:
--
-- * Local service discovery.
-- * Clustering of a set of services on the same Ethernet network.
-- * Controlling a network of smart devices (Internet of Things).
-- * Multi-user mobile applications (like smart classrooms).
--
-- This package provides a haskell interface to the Zyre 2.0 API. The
-- package requires the c libraries czmq and zyre to be installed on the
-- system. See https://github.com/zeromq/zyre for specifics.

-- | Create a new Zyre instance/context.
-- All created contexts must be manually cleaned up with 'destroy' to avoid leaks.
-- Takes a node name, or if 'Nothing' will auto-generate a name from the node UUID.
new :: Maybe Text -> IO (ZyreContext ZCreated)
new name = do
cname <- case name of
Just t -> newCString (T.unpack t)
Nothing -> pure nullPtr
ptr <- ZB.zyreNew cname
case name of
Just _ -> free cname
Nothing -> pure ()
stale <- newIORef False
nameMap <- newIORef Map.empty
let ctx = ZyreContext ptr stale nameMap :: ZyreContext ZCreated
pure ctx
-- | Start the zyre instance. Starts UDP beaconing and joins the
-- peer network. Generates an 'Enter' message for other participants.
start :: ZyreContext ZCreated -> IO (ZyreContext ZRunning)
start zctx@(ZyreContext ptr stale nameMap) = unlessStale zctx $ do
void . ZB.zyreStart $ ptr
newStale <- newIORef False
let ctx = ZyreContext ptr newStale nameMap :: ZyreContext ZRunning
atomicModifyIORef' stale (const (True, ()))
pure ctx
-- | Stop the zyre instance, leaving the peer network.
-- Generates a 'Exit' message for the other participants.
stop :: ZyreContext ZRunning -> IO (ZyreContext ZStopped)
stop zctx@(ZyreContext ptr stale nameMap) = unlessStale zctx $ do
void . ZB.zyreStop $ ptr
newStale <- newIORef False
let ctx = ZyreContext ptr newStale nameMap :: ZyreContext ZStopped
atomicModifyIORef' stale (const (True, ()))
pure ctx
-- | Destroy the given zyre context, freeing its resources.
-- Once it has been destroyed, it can no longer be used.
-- Returns a ZyreContext tagged as destroyed to maintain an API
-- similar to the rest of the interface.
destroy :: ZyreContext ZStopped -> IO (ZyreContext ZDestroyed)
destroy zctx@(ZyreContext ptr stale nameMap) = unlessStale zctx $ do
ZB.zyreDestroy ptr
let ctx = ZyreContext ptr stale nameMap :: ZyreContext ZDestroyed
atomicModifyIORef' stale (const (True, ()))
pure ctx

-- | Shout a 'Shout' to a group. Sends data frames.
--
-- > ctx <- new "my-node"
-- > ctx <- start ctx
-- > join ctx "my-group"
-- > let msg = addString "My message" msgShout
-- > shout ctx "my-group" msg
--
-- You can also send multiple frames in the same message.
--
-- > let msg = addString "Frame2" . addString "Frame1" $ msgShout
shout :: ZyreContext ZRunning -> Text -> ZM.ZMsg -> IO Int
shout zctx@(ZyreContext ptr _ _) room zmsg@ZM.Shout {} = unlessStale zctx $ do
msg_ptr <- ZB.zyreNewZMsg
croom <- newCString (T.unpack room)
forM_ (ZM._zmsgMessage zmsg) $ \frame -> ZB.zyreAddFrame msg_ptr (ZM.frameData frame)
cint <- ZB.zyreShout ptr croom msg_ptr
free croom
pure $ fromIntegral cint
shout _ _ _ = pure (-1)
-- | Shout a 'Shout' to a group. Sends some 'Text' value encoded as a 'Data.ByteString.ByteString'.
--
-- > ctx <- new "my-node"
-- > ctx <- start ctx
-- > join ctx "my-group"
-- > shout ctx "my-group" "My message"
shouts :: ZyreContext ZRunning -> Text -> Text -> IO Int
shouts zctx@(ZyreContext ptr _ _) room msg = unlessStale zctx $ do
croom <- newCString (T.unpack room)
cmsg <- newCString (T.unpack msg)
cint <- ZB.zyreShouts ptr croom cmsg
free croom
free cmsg
pure $ fromIntegral cint

-- | Block and await a message from the peer network.
-- Returns 'Nothing' if it times out or is interruped.
recv :: ZyreContext ZRunning -> IO (Maybe ZM.ZMsg)
recv zctx@(ZyreContext ptr _ nameMap) = unlessStale zctx $ do
-- Block and listen for a msg, receive a pointer to msg or null.
ZB.zyreRecv ptr >>= \msg_ptr -> do
if msg_ptr == nullPtr
then pure Nothing
else do
-- Check first frame for message type
cmsgType <- ZB.zyrePopStrFrame msg_ptr
msgType <- peekCString cmsgType <* free cmsgType
-- Parse remaining frames depending on message type
maybeMsg <- case msgType of
"ENTER" -> parseEnterMessage msg_ptr nameMap
"EVASIVE" -> parseEvasiveMessage msg_ptr
"SILENT" -> parseSilentMessage msg_ptr
"EXIT" -> parseExitMessage msg_ptr nameMap
"JOIN" -> parseJoinMessage msg_ptr
"LEAVE" -> parseLeaveMessage msg_ptr
"WHISPER" -> parseWhisperMessage msg_ptr
"SHOUT" -> parseShoutMessage msg_ptr
"STOP" -> pure $ Just ZM.Stop
-- If we encounter an unknown message type
_ -> do
putStrLn $ "Unhandled msgType: " <> msgType
pure Nothing
-- Clean up zmsg
ZB.zyreZmsgDestroy msg_ptr
pure maybeMsg
